College Career
Roderick Babers played college football at the University of Texas, where he was a notable player in the secondary. His performance helped the Longhorns achieve competitive success during his tenure.
Professional Career
Roderick Babers was selected by the Detroit Lions in the 2003 NFL Draft. He played two seasons with the team, contributing primarily on special teams and as a backup defensive back. While he did not achieve major statistical milestones in the NFL, he was known for his work ethic and dedication to the team.
